  • How can I keep my restrictions on my ipad will still restoring it.  I ask this because you can easily restore the ipad which disables restrictions.  Is there a way to always have restrictions on even in restoring it?

    How can I keep restrictions on my ipad.  I know that if you restore the ipad as new then the password and restrictions gets disabled.  Is there a way to constantly keep restrictions on the ipad even with someone restores it as new or restores it in general

    If it's restored to a backup, and the restrictions were in place when the backup was made, then they will be kept (they will effectively be copied back on from the backup). Restoring to factory defaults/as new will remove them and all other settings and content from the iPad, and you can't change that behaviour - one reason is that if you forget the restrictions code (and there are fairly regular postings on here from people who have) then the factory default reset then allows you to remove it.

    If you are talking about Parental Control type of restrictions on the iPad, I believe that to be entirely iOS software level. You have 6 attempts before it locks you out for a minute. It then increases the locked-out time after further failed attempts. Since you have two failed attempts, it should let you have four more without consequence, which, if one goes through, all is well, if not, you will be locked out, before you can do a 7th attempt for 1 minute - to start with.If you fail the 7th time, it will increase the time to 5 minutes.

  • Going to usa in july, if i buy ipad there will it work ok in uk?

    going to usa in july, if i buy ipad there will it work ok in uk?

    Yes, but i suggest you purchase an iPad in the UK instead for these reasons.
    http://images.apple.com/legal/warranty/docs/ipad_warranty.pdf
    Apple may restrict service to the country where Apple or its Authorized Distributors originally sold the hardware product.
    Service options, parts availability and response times may vary according to the country in which service is requested. Service options are subject to change at any time. You may be responsible for shipping and handling charges if the product cannot be serviced in the country in which service is requested. If you seek service in a country that is not the country of original purchase, you will comply with all applicable import and export laws and regulations and be responsible for all custom duties, V.A.T. and other associated taxes and charges. Where international service is available, Apple may repair or exchange defective products and parts with comparable products and parts that comply with local standards. In accordance with applicable law, Apple may require that you furnish proof of purchase details and/or comply with registration requirements before receiving warranty service.

  • HT1430 My ipad mini is frozen in an app and the home button is stuck.  Pressing down on the sleep/wake button does not give me the red slider to turn the ipad off.  Is there any other way I can reset?

    My ipad mini is frozen in an app and the home button is stuck.  Pressing the wake/sleep button does not bring up the red slider to turn the ipad off. Is there any other way I can reset the ipad?  Can I remove the battery? and then put it back in?

    barbarafromnl wrote:
      Can I remove the battery?
    No the battery is non removable.
    Try a Reset  ( No Data will be Lost )
    Press and Hold the Sleep/Wake Button and the Home Button at the Same Time...
    Wait for the Apple logo to Appear...
    Usually takes about 15 - 20 Seconds... ( But can take Longer...)
    Release the Buttons...
